Men’s College Bowling

At Cedar Rapids, Iowa

Five Seasons Classic: Quincy University finished 16th out of 17 teams this past weekend at the Five Seasons Classic hosted by Mount Mercy University. The Hawks bowled five traditional team games on Saturday and 16 Baker games on Sunday. QU was led by Parker Lymenstull, who finished 37th individually with a 177.2 average. He rolled scores of 151, 162, 169, 184 and 220.

Women’s College Volleyball

At Charles Field House, Canton, Mo.

Clarke 3, Culver-Stockton 0: The Wildcats conclude the season with a 9-21 record and a 5-14 mark in the Heart of America Athletic Conference after a 25-20, 25-21, 25-13 loss. Junior Madison McClain and sophomore Taylor Coley each recorded eight kills for the Wildcats. Senior Gabi De Jesus Colon had 16 set assists. Junior Veiauna Herman recorded 10 digs.

Prep Boys Soccer

At St. Peters, Mo.

Fort Zumwalt East 3, Hannibal 2: The third-seeded Pirates fell behind 3-0 in the district semifinals and couldn’t catch up. Karson Westhoff and Bodie Rollins both scored to get Hannibal within one goal. The Pirates finish with a 17-8-1 record.

At Canton, Mo.

Lutheran St. Charles 6, Canton 0: The Tigers couldn’t stay with the No. 1-ranked team in Class 1 in the district semifinals.
